Abstract
A multifunction target actuator allows a bullet target to be selectively presented to a shooter such that a first side may be presented, a second side opposite the first side may be presented, and the target may be oriented so as not to be presented to the shooter. The actuator allows for quick and accurate movement of the target.

42 . A target actuator comprising:
a first piston assembly; a second piston assembly operably connected to the first piston assembly such that actuation of the first piston assembly pivots the second piston assembly; and a shaft operably connected to the second piston assembly, such that actuation of the second piston assembly rotates the shaft.
43 . The target actuator of claim 42 , further comprising a pivot plate, the first piston assembly being operably connected to the first pivot plate and the second piston assembly being attached to the pivot plate.
44 . The target actuator of claim 43 , wherein the second piston assembly is disposed on the first pivot plate and pivotably attached thereto.
45 . The target actuator of claim 43 , wherein the first pivot plate is attached to a first pivot tube.
46 . The target actuator of claim 42 , further comprising a housing and wherein the first piston assembly is pivotably attached to the housing.
47 . The target actuator of claim 43 , further comprising a second pivot plate and wherein the second piston assembly is operably connected to the second pivot plate.
48 . The target actuator of claim 42 , wherein the shaft is a tube operably attached to a target such that rotation of the tube rotates the target.
49 . The target actuator of claim 43 , wherein actuating the first piston assembly rotates the tube 90 degrees and wherein actuating the second piston assembly rotates the tube 90 degrees.
50 . The target actuator of claim 42 , wherein the first piston assembly comprises a rotary piston.
51 . The target actuator of claim 50 , wherein the second piston assembly comprises a rotary piston.
52 . The target actuator of claim 51 , wherein the second piston assembly is disposed on top of the first piston assembly and is attached thereto such that actuating the first piston assembly pivots the second piston assembly.
53 . The target actuator of claim 51 , wherein the second piston assembly has a piston assembly shaft and wherein the shaft operably connected to the second piston assembly is attached to the piston assembly shaft.
54 . The target actuator of claim 51 , wherein the first piston assembly has a piston assembly shaft and wherein the second piston assembly is mounted on the piston assembly shaft.
55 . The target actuator of claim 50 , wherein the rotary piston comprises a vane and pneumatic lines for moving the vane between a first position and a second position.
